Changeset 68080 in spip-zone


Ignore:
Timestamp:
Dec 2, 2012, 2:00:07 PM (7 years ago)
Author:
abelass@…
Message:

branche 0.9

Location:
_plugins_/commandes/branches/0.9
Files:
8 deleted
2 edited
2 copied

Legend:

Unmodified
Added
Removed
  • _plugins_/commandes/branches/0.9/commandes_administrations.php

    r67858 r68080  
    44
    55
    6 function commandes_upgrade($nom_meta_base_version, $version_cible) {
     6/*function commandes_upgrade($nom_meta_base_version, $version_cible) {
    77    include_spip('commandes_fonctions');
    88    include_spip('inc/config');
     
    3232           array(
    3333               'maj_tables', array('spip_commandes,spip_commandes_details'),
    34            'ecrire_config','commandes',$config
     34           'ecrire_config','commandes',$config,
    3535           )
    3636       );
     
    4646        include_spip('base/upgrade');
    4747        maj_plugin($nom_meta_base_version, $version_cible, $maj);
     48}*/
     49
     50function commandes_upgrade($nom_meta_base_version, $version_cible) {
     51    include_spip('commandes_fonctions');
     52    include_spip('inc/config');
     53    $maj = array();
     54   
     55    $config = lire_config('commandes');
     56    if (!is_array($config)) {
     57            $config = array();
     58        }
     59    $id_webmestre = commandes_id_premier_webmestre();
     60    $config = array_merge(array(
     61                'duree_vie' => '1',
     62                'activer' => '',
     63                'quand' => array_keys(commandes_lister_statuts()),
     64                'expediteur' => 'webmaster',
     65                'expediteur_webmaster' => $id_webmestre,
     66                'expediteur_administrateur' => '',
     67                'expediteur_email' => '',
     68                'vendeur' => 'webmaster',
     69                'vendeur_webmaster' => $id_webmestre,
     70                'vendeur_administrateur' => '',
     71                'vendeur_email' => '',
     72                'client' => 'on'
     73        ), $config);
     74
     75    $maj['create'] = array(
     76            array(
     77                   'maj_tables', array('spip_commandes','spip_commandes_details'),
     78                   ),
     79             array(
     80                   'ecrire_config','commandes',$config
     81                   ),                 
     82            );
     83    $maj['0.2']  = array( 
     84            array('maj_tables', array('spip_commandes_details'))
     85            );
     86    $maj['0.3']  = array( 
     87           'ecrire_config','commandes',array('duree_vie'=>3600)
     88        ); 
     89                           
     90    include_spip('base/upgrade');
     91    maj_plugin($nom_meta_base_version, $version_cible, $maj);
    4892}
    4993
  • _plugins_/commandes/branches/0.9/paquet.xml

    r68037 r68080  
    22           prefix="commandes"
    33           categorie="divers"
    4            version="1.0.1"
     4           version="0.9.0"
    55           etat="dev"
    6            compatibilite="[2.0.99;3.0.*]"
     6           compatibilite="[3.0.5;3.0.*]"
    77           logo="prive/themes/spip/images/commande.png"
    88           documentation=""
     
    2828        <pipeline nom="insert_head_css" inclure="commandes_pipelines.php" />           
    2929       
    30         <pipeline nom="declarer_tables_interfaces" inclure="base/commandes3.php" />
    31         <pipeline nom="declarer_tables_objets_sql" inclure="base/commandes3.php" />     
    32         <pipeline nom="rechercher_liste_des_champs" inclure="base/commandes3.php" />   
    33         <pipeline nom="rechercher_liste_des_jointures" inclure="base/commandes3.php" />
     30        <pipeline nom="declarer_tables_interfaces" inclure="base/commandes.php" />
     31        <pipeline nom="declarer_tables_principales" inclure="base/commandes.php" />     
     32        <pipeline nom="declarer_tables_objets_sql" inclure="base/commandes.php" />     
     33        <pipeline nom="rechercher_liste_des_champs" inclure="base/commandes.php" />     
     34        <pipeline nom="rechercher_liste_des_jointures" inclure="base/commandes.php" />
    3435       
    3536        <pipeline nom="autoriser" inclure="commandes_autorisations.php" />             
Note: See TracChangeset for help on using the changeset viewer.